Solution for 2(1-6x)+8=-4x equation:


Simplifying
2(1 + -6x) + 8 = -4x
(1 * 2 + -6x * 2) + 8 = -4x
(2 + -12x) + 8 = -4x

Reorder the terms:
2 + 8 + -12x = -4x

Combine like terms: 2 + 8 = 10
10 + -12x = -4x

Solving
10 + -12x = -4x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'4x' to each side of the equation.
10 + -12x + 4x = -4x + 4x

Combine like terms: -12x + 4x = -8x
10 + -8x = -4x + 4x

Combine like terms: -4x + 4x = 0
10 + -8x = 0

Add '-10' to each side of the equation.
10 + -10 + -8x = 0 + -10

Combine like terms: 10 + -10 = 0
0 + -8x = 0 + -10
-8x = 0 + -10

Combine like terms: 0 + -10 = -10
-8x = -10

Divide each side by '-8'.
x = 1.25

Simplifying
x = 1.25
